2. What are the filing charges?

Maintain in mind that the costs for filing bankruptcy vary from state to state. It is greater that you confirm the costs with your legal advisor. You can also pay the court in installments if you cannot make a lump sum payment. Similarly, you can request the court to exclude the filing fees. Even so, this does not consist of the attorney fees.

three. How to file a bankruptcy claim?

You will have to contact a credit counseling agency within 180 days. The counseling agency will help you in figuring out your alternatives. You will have to get a duly-filled completion form from the agency. This form need to be submitted to your attorney. He will then start with the filing procedure.

four. What property can I retain?

In case of chapter bankruptcy, you can retain any property which is exempt from the creditors according to the law. Ensure that you check the state exemption well in advance. These exemptions vary from state to state. Some states permit selecting one between state and federal exemptions. You also have the option of keeping back your home if equity is exempt.

five. Will I be able to resolve my debts?

Yes, bankruptcy takes care of most debts barring a few exceptions. Some of the exceptions are as follows:

Student Loans
Alimony
